一株鸡传染性法氏囊病病毒的分离鉴定

摘  要:
从天津地区免疫失败的鸡群中分离一株IBDV(命名TJ-hg),应用血清学AGP试验结果可见明显的白色沉淀线;应用逆转录酶—聚合酶链式反应(RT-PCR)扩增的IBDVVP2基因高变区(vVP2)及其序列分析的结果表明,TJ-hg株与超强毒株的核苷酸同源性均在90%以上,氨基酸同源性达98.8%~99.3%,且高变区中特征性氨基酸的变化与超强毒株完全一致,TJ-hg株在第一亲水区氨基酸Q219P发生突变。研究结果表明,TJ-hg株属于超强毒株,但又与标准毒株存在差异。

摘  要:
One isolate of infectious bursal disease virus(IBDV),was isolated from the vaccination failure chicken.Through serologic AGP experiment,results showed obvious white precipitation line;the high variable(hv)region of VP2genes were amplified by RT-PCR(reverse transcriptase polymerase chain reaction)and were compared for their sequences.It was indicated that the homology of TJ-hg strain and very virulent IBDV strain all reached above 90%and 98.8%to 99.3%at nucleotide level,respectively.And the change of amino acid was complement in high variable(hv)region of VP2genes.The mutations amino acid Q219Plocated in the first hydrophilic region of TJ-hg strain.The research demonstrated that TJ-hg strain belonged to vvIBDV,but it was different from standard strain.
